Like or better than Enchanted Kingdom and Splash Island
Theme park to rise in SRP
Dec. 26, 2005

Despite the political and economic crises hounding the country today, hotel developer and operator J. King and Sons Co. Inc. (JKSCI) remains confident in the country?s economy, as manifested by its investment plans on diverse businesses in the coming years.

Aside from its hotel and condominium projects in Cebu, JKSCI also plans to construct a three-hectare water theme park?the first of its kind in Cebu?at the South Road Properties (formerly south reclamation project), JKSCI chairman Richard King said.

He said JKSCI is now talking with Cebu City Mayor Tomas Osmeña on the water theme park project, which King estimated to cost the company some $4 million.

?(If the talks between Mayor Osmeña and JKSCI succeed), JKSCI will build a water theme park that is like, if not better than, the Enchanted Kingdom and Splash Island,? King said.

?And because our (JKSCI) vision is to let the Cebuanos, especially the middle income group, experience the good life, we will make the fees very affordable,? he added.

?To give a good life at a very affordable rate to the middle income is also one of the reasons JKSCI is selling the club shares of Club Ultima at an affordable price of P210,000 per share this year. But we have been increasing the share price. It was 65,000 per share in 2003. We will increase the share price of Club Ultima by 40 percent next year,? King said.

Members

Club Ultima is a hybrid private membership club that will deliver the ?ultimate perks for a wealthy and healthy lifestyle.?

Since Club Ultima is a member of time-share management company Interval International, Club Ultima members have the chance to spend a free seven-day vacation every year at any of the 2,000 Interval International member-hotels located in 80 countries.

JKSCI?s Club Ultima now has more than 2,000 club members, King said.

The membership club, along with JKSCI?s condominium units, will be housed at the 20-story Fuente Tower 1, one of the towers in the Fuente Towers Complex, formerly Osmeña Tower.

One of the amenities available for Club Ultima members is the aqua fitness pool, where jets are installed to massage the body while relaxing. The pool also has a machine that produces current.

The Fuente Towers Complex consists of the adjacent twin towers, called the Fuente Tower 1, and the 38-story Fuente Tower 2, which will house the 300-room deluxe Crown Regency Hotel.

King said Fuente Tower 1 and some 100 rooms of Crown Regency Hotel will open in the first quarter of 2006.

With regard to Crown Regency Suites-Mactan, King said the hotel is doing ?good? with an average of 80 percent occupancy
rate last year. (JBN)

ferris wheel poh... ni research ko pa talaga eh... hehe

here's the history... got it from wikipedia...

It is named after George Washington Gale Ferris, Jr., who designed a 75-meter (250-foot) wheel for the World's Columbian Exposition in Chicago, Illinois in 1893. It was designed as a rival to the Eiffel Tower, the centerpiece of the 1889 Paris exhibition. This first wheel weighed 2000 tonnes (2200 tons) and could carry 2,160 persons at a time; Its axle was the largest piece of steel yet cast at that time. At 26 stories it was four stories taller than the tallest skyscraper in the world—also in Chicago—but only a quarter of the Eiffel Tower's height. It was reused at the St. Louis World's Fair.

Another famous Ferris wheel with a height of 65 meters, dating back to 1897, is the Riesenrad in Vienna's Prater in the second district of Leopoldstadt - see also World's Fair.

London, UK had its very own 'Gigantic Wheel' built at Earls Court in 1895, which was modelled on the original one in Chicago. This wheel stayed in service until 1906 by which time it had carried over 2.5 million passengers. It was built by two young Australian engineers named Adam Gaddelin and Gareth Watson and was the first of over 200 ferris wheels that they built world-wide.

At 212 feet (65 meters), The Texas Star at Fair Park is the largest ferris wheel in the Western Hemisphere. The wheel opened in 1985 and has a maximum capacity of 260 persons. Sky Dream Fukuoka in Fukuoka, Japan, at 112 meters in diameter and 120 meters from ground to top, is the largest Ferris wheel in the world.

The earliest ancestor of the Ferris wheel is the Ups-and-Downs, a crude, hand-turned device, which dates back at least to the 17th century and is still in use in some parts of the world.

Welcome to Ocean Adventure! Ocean Adventure is located on Camayan Wharf in lovely Subic Bay. Nestled between blue waters and pristine rainforest, Ocean Adventure is a wondrous way to spend the day.

Ocean Adventure, a unique marine park, is now open in Subic Bay with some of the world's most beautiful mammals - dolphins, whales and sea lions - in their natural habitat. Come in to the water and swim and play with the false killer whales. A photo and video service is available to capture this once-in-lifetime encounter.

At Ocean Adventure you will also get a chance to witness a spectacular display of mammal behavior with the dolphin, false killer whale and sea lion shows staged in open water amidst a beautiful horizon of blue sea and mountain ranges.

To get there by car you can enter through either the Subic Freeport Main Gate at Magsaysay Drive and turn left at Rizal Highway then right at Argonaut Highway or through the Subic Freeport Tollway and turn right at Rizal Highway and left at Argonaut Highway. Drive straight along Argonaut Highway, pass the airport, through the former Naval Magazin Area and the picturesque rain forest and down to Camayan Wharf. This drive will take you approximately fourty five (45) minutes.

BOI okays P1.1-B ocean park proj
By Marianne V. Go
The Philippine Star 02/13/2006

The Board of Investments (BOI) has approved the P1.1-billion theme park venture of China Oceanis Philippines, Inc. as a pioneer tourism project.

The proposed Manila Ocean Park will be built on the existing 1.2-hectare Luneta boardwalk platform facing Manila Bay and at the back of the historical Quirino Grandstand.

The proposed ocean park will consist of an oceanarium, a marine discovery park, promenade areas, a boardwalk and a pavilion (theme and landscaped).

The venture aims to achieve two major goals for the country.

First, to become a major tourist destination in the Philippines and in Southeast Asia with a state-of-the-art oceanarium complex complemented by a marine life themed cultural, lifestyle and entertainment pavilion, and park facilities.

Second, it aims to create a grand "people?s park" along the bay for both local and foreign tourists to enjoy.

The project is designed to support the thrust of the Philippine Tourism Authority as well as the City Government of Manila to revitalize the area.

The main feature of the Manila Ocean Park is the state-of-the-art oceanarium that will contain thousands of sharks, colorful tropical fishes of various species and invertebrates indigenous to the Philippines.

The state of the art facility will have a transparent acrylic-made tunnel to provide visitors the experience of walking underwater and viewing the sea creatures.

The oceanarium will be a unique and world class educational and entertainment complex dedicated to showcase the rich and diverse marine life of the Philippine aquatic environment.

The park will also feature a "Jungle Trek", "Seven Seas" and "Lost Atlantis".

The 3-storey bay pavilion, with 15,566 sqm. floor area, will have retail shops, souvenir shops, restaurant facilities and a plaza for special shows and activities.

The top of the pavilion will be an open-air area with especially designed tarpaulin roofing which will house a big food court offering Filipino and Southeast Asian cuisines.

The marine discovery park will be landscaped with fountains and marine life.

This part of the theme park will be made available to the public for free.

The Manila Ocean Park project is a joint undertaking of Singaporean, Malaysian, Chinese and Australian proponents led by the China Oceanis Group.

With this endeavor, the joint venture is committed to contribute to the development of Philippine tourism.

Furthermore, its supports the thrust of the Philippine government in preserving the environment, generating employment for the people and boosting the economy by bringing in tourism revenues and generating additional revenues for the government.

Trade and Industry Secretary Peter B. Favila welcomed the new tourism venture which is expected to perk up further the economic activity in the Manila Bay area.

"The project jibes well with the economic program of the city especially its ?Buhayin ang Maynila? program. Roxas Boulevard is lined with first class visitor facilities and the upcoming theme park will be a big boost to the country?s tourism program which will cater to both local and foreign visitors," Favila said.

Trade Undersecretary and BOI Managing Head Elmer C. Hernandez said the project is expected to create 1,830 new jobs. "Thus, the new project is beneficial not only to tourism but to the labor sector as well," Hernandez said.

Hernandez said that the BOI is biased to projects that generate not only investments but also to ventures that offer new jobs to the Filipino people.

The theme park is projected to open in February 2008.

I talked to the promoter, May to July every year it will be closed due to their perception of bad demand (rainy season), they're opening August , and the line up is quite good, they have korean partners who do this in Korea and make all the dinosaurs for the park there, and have actual skeletons of dinosaurs from China (even the fossils are now from china, pambihira), anyway the only problem I see is that he's still closing his financial round but they did their groundbreaking last friday already. Should be a good attraction for MM and they plan to tour parts of the exhibit to big cities in a year or two so the oteh provinces can see Dino Land , albeit smaller version.
